There are 8 members of a basketball team . In their last game their mean points scored was 12 . Dom was their best player with 33 points . Dom thinks that if he hadn't played the mean points scored would be 10 . Is Dom right or wrong ? You must explain your answer .

The mean points of the team is the average points per game

Dom's claim is wrong

How to determine if Dom is right

The number of players in the team is:

n = 8

The mean score per game is:

Mean = 12

The mean of a dataset is calculated as:

[tex]Mean = \frac{Total}n[/tex]

So, we have:

[tex]12= \frac{Total}8[/tex]

Multiply both sides by 8

[tex]Total = 96\\[/tex]

When Dom's point is removed, we have:

[tex]Points = 96 - 33[/tex]

[tex]Points = 63[/tex]

There are 7 players left.

So, the mean point is:

[tex]Mean = \frac{63}7[/tex]

[tex]Mean = 9[/tex]

The mean score is not 10.

Hence, Dom's claim is wrong
